How to run DeepSeek R1 using Ollama


What is Ollama?


Ollama runs AI designs on your regional machine. It streamlines the complexities of AI design release by offering:


Pre-packaged model support: It supports numerous popular AI models, consisting of DeepSeek R1.

Cross-platform compatibility: Works on macOS, Windows, and Linux.

Simplicity and performance: Minimal fuss, uncomplicated commands, and effective resource usage.


Why Ollama?


1. Easy Installation - Quick setup on several platforms.

2. Local Execution - Everything works on your maker, ensuring full data personal privacy.

3. Effortless Model Switching - Pull different AI designs as required.


Download and Install Ollama


Visit Ollama's website for detailed setup directions, or install straight by means of Homebrew on macOS:


brew set up ollama


For Windows and Linux, follow the platform-specific steps provided on the Ollama website.


Fetch DeepSeek R1


Next, pull the DeepSeek R1 design onto your maker:


ollama pull deepseek-r1


By default, this downloads the primary DeepSeek R1 design (which is large). If you have an interest in a specific distilled version (e.g., 1.5 B, 7B, 14B), simply specify its tag, like:


ollama pull deepseek-r1:1.5 b


Run Ollama serve


Do this in a separate terminal tab or a brand-new terminal window:


ollama serve


Start utilizing DeepSeek R1


Once installed, you can interact with the design right from your terminal:


ollama run deepseek-r1


Or, to run the 1.5 B distilled design:


ollama run deepseek-r1:1.5 b


Or, to prompt the model:


ollama run deepseek-r1:1.5 b "What is the most current news on Rust programming language patterns?"

What is DeepSeek R1?


DeepSeek R1 is a modern AI model constructed for developers. It stands out at:


- Conversational AI - Natural, human-like discussion.

- Code Assistance - Generating and refining code bits.

- Problem-Solving - Tackling math, algorithmic difficulties, and beyond.


Why it matters


Running DeepSeek R1 locally keeps your data personal, as no info is sent to external servers.


At the very same time, you'll enjoy quicker actions and the flexibility to integrate this AI model into any workflow without fretting about external dependencies.

A note on distilled models


DeepSeek's group has shown that thinking patterns learned by large designs can be distilled into smaller models.


This procedure fine-tunes a smaller sized "student" model utilizing outputs (or "reasoning traces") from the larger "instructor" design, frequently leading to much better performance than training a small design from scratch.
https://www.biostock.se/wp-content/uploads/2023/02/AI.jpg

The DeepSeek-R1-Distill variations are smaller (1.5 B, 7B, 8B, and so on) and enhanced for developers who:


- Want lighter compute requirements, so they can run models on less-powerful devices.

- Prefer faster actions, specifically for real-time coding aid.

- Don't want to compromise excessive performance or reasoning capability.

FAQ


Q: Which version of DeepSeek R1 should I select?


A: If you have an effective GPU or CPU and require top-tier efficiency, use the main DeepSeek R1 design. If you're on minimal hardware or choose quicker generation, select a distilled version (e.g., 1.5 B, 14B).


Q: Can I run DeepSeek R1 in a Docker container or on a remote server?


A: Yes. As long as Ollama can be installed, you can run DeepSeek R1 in Docker, on cloud VMs, or on-prem servers.


Q: Is it possible to tweak DeepSeek R1 even more?


A: Yes. Both the main and distilled models are certified to permit modifications or acquired works. Be sure to check the license specifics for Qwen- and Llama-based versions.


Q: Do these designs support industrial use?


A: Yes. DeepSeek R1 series designs are MIT-licensed, and the Qwen-distilled versions are under Apache 2.0 from their original base. For Llama-based variants, check the Llama license details. All are relatively liberal, but read the specific phrasing to validate your planned use.
